Lawrence Chaney has revealed who she wants to be crowned on the American version of RuPaul's Drag Race after winning the British series.The 24 year old shocked fans when she was announced as the UK's next drag superstar by host RuPaul, 60, during Thursday's night finale. Her crowning comes just weeks before the 13th season of the American reality show comes to an end, meaning she will be reigning alongside another queen.
Lawrence Chaney has been named the Drag Race UK 2021 winner. After a final lipsync which saw the queens perform to Elton John's I'm Still Standing, RuPaul announced that she had scooped the title.The 24-year-old couldn't believe that she had been crowned the winner.
At the start of January, most people across the country had never heard the names Bimini Bon Boulash, Ellie Diamond, Lawrence Chaney and Tayce. Fast forward 10 weeks and they are the UK's four most talked about drag queens, fighting for the crown in the grand finale of the second series of the British version of RuPaul's Drag Race.
